Terra Nova (Central northeastern portuguese pronunciation: [ˈtɛhɐ ˈnɔvɐ] or [ˈtɛhɐ ˈnɔhɐ]) (lit. 'new land') is a municipality in the Brazilian state of Pernambuco. 578.5 km from the state's capital, Recife, it is located in the semi-arid Sertão. The estimated population in 2025, according to the IBGE was 9,231 inhabitants and the total area is 318.709 km2. The municipality was created in 1958 by state law.
Its current mayor (Brazilian Portuguese: prefeita) is Aline Freire of Avante, elected in 2020.

Geography
State - Pernambuco
Region - São Francisco Pernambucano
Boundaries - Serrita (North); Cabrobó (South); Salgueiro (East); Parnamirim (West)
Area - 318.71 km2
Elevation - 363 m
Drainage Basin - Terra Nova River
Vegetation - Caatinga (xeric shrubland)
Climate - Semi arid (Sertão) Köppen: BSh
Annual average temperature - 26.0 °C
Distance to Recife - 578.5 km
Economy
The main economic activities in are agribusiness, especially the raising of goats, sheep, cattle, pigs, chickens and plantations of onions, tomatoes and rice.
